Basketball Preview: Spring Lions vs. Nimitz Cougars
A feisty cat fight is on tap when the Spring Lions take on the Nimitz Cougars at 12:00 p.m. on Saturday... Both are sauntering into the matchup backed by comfortable wins in their prior games.
Nimitz will be up against a hot Spring team: the squad just extended their winning streak to four. Spring breezed by Dekaney to the tune of 53-25 on Wednesday.
Meanwhile, Nimitz entered their tilt with Eisenhower on Wednesday with seven cons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with eight. They blew past the Eagles 65-24. The Cougars have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won ten matches by 23 points or more this season.
Spring has also been performing well recently as they've won five of their last six games, which provided a nice bump to their 17-16 record this season. The wins came thanks to their defensive effort, having only surrendered 28.2 points per game. As for Nimitz, their victory was their fifth stra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 22-8.
Spring came up short against Nimitz in their previous meeting on January 7th, falling 57-50. Can Spring av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
